Del Mar Project // 'Insignia' Table

Contemporary Home Office, San Diego

We named this design the 'Insignia' as to reference the building in Seattle where the original table (and bench set) now reside. The concept for the 'Insignia' table was motivated by minimalist-modern design and inspiration that arose from an admiration for Nakashima-style trestle bases. With our traditional 'Mez Works' style, we used dimensional walnut with a steel stretcher through the center of the tabletop to trace our 'Zeeva' and ‘Martis’ series tables, and the steel is treated with a ‘black-magic patina’ and clear powder-coat finish for an industrial element. The leaf mechanisms are drop leaf supports that are solidly built, structurally stable and sturdy to eliminate sagging. They lock in place automatically when raised, and are simple and quick to release. This design is very versatile, and as shown in the photos the table can be purposed as use for a desk. While folded down, the drop leaf hides a charging outlet that is secured to the base directly under the tabletop, while power is integrated by feeding the cord through the base all the way out through the bottom to a fixed outlet in the floor.
